"CT scanners were first introduced in 1971 with a single detector for brain study under the leadership of Sir Godfrey Hounsfield, an electrical engineer at EMI (Electric and Musical Industries Ltd). After that, it has undergone multiple improvements, with an increase in the number of detectors and a decrease in the scan time."
